Disable tile speed increase for Mech Armor
Posted: Sun May 18, 2025 4:52 am
by Hurkyl
TL;DR
Option to disable walking speed bonus when wearing Mech Armor
What?
Here are four possible implementations, ordered from best to worst:
- UI toggle for getting movement speed (like the toggle for exoskeletons)
- Always flying mode for Mech Armor
- Tile immunity equipment which, like belt immunity equipment, renders you impervious to walking speed bonuses
- Settings menu toggle.
Why?
When wearing Mech Armor, you get walking speed bonuses while walking but not when flying. This has two major problems:
- It is frustrating to make small corrections in position, because the amount you move is inconsistent
- When moving at high speeds, I find the stutter caused by briefly switching to flying speed when moving over an obstacle to be headache inducing
(incidentally, in the past I've had a similar gripe regarding small corrections in position when riding the Spidertron)
And this has knock-on effects. E.g. I usually liked laying some amount of tiles in my factory to make pathways, or to make factory blocks look nice. But now I actively avoid laying any such
tile specifically to avoid the problems it will cause when I get Mech Armor.
And I'm genuinely dreading Aquilo in my latest playthrough because use of concrete is forced.
Incidentally, granting the Mech Armor the movement speed bonus when flying would also solve my issue, but I'm led to believe that option is not on the table.

I'm sure this sounds crazy nitpicky because obviously mech armor is great for all kinds of reasons, but it is actually quite unpleasant running around inside your base because your speed wildly jumps up and down as you take off and land when using a couple pairs of legs. Turning them off entirely then just makes you slow all the time. Sort of the opposite of what this originally was concerned with.
Maybe something like retaining your legs speed for a few seconds when you take off, so that when momentarily stepping over a building or pipe or train and landing again you maintain speed? And if you stay airborne for a while you eventually slow down smoothly? That way you wouldn't maintain high speed endlessly over water but would avoid the rapid speed changes when walking around in the base.
This wouldn't conflict with an 'always fly' mode either since you'd quickly slow down to fly speed in that case too.
